Primo® 'Pistachio Ambrosia' Coral Bells (Heuchera)

Primo® 'Pistachio Ambrosia' Coral Bells is a colorful perennial that adds vibrant interest to any garden. Its large, well-rounded chartreuse leaves shine brightest when planted in filtered shade or morning sun, creating a lively focal point in the landscape. As the seasons progress, the leaves mellow into softer tones, offering a beautiful transition of color. In midsummer, delicate pink flowers bloom gracefully, adding a subtle contrast to the bold foliage. This versatile perennial brings both brightness and texture to your garden, making it a perfect choice for adding seasonal charm and color.

  • 10-12 inches tall and 28-32 inches wide at maturity
  • Scape height 28-32 inches
  • Hardy in zones 4-9, be sure to check your USDA zone to ensure success
  • Plant in part to full shade (4 or less hours daily)
  • Space plants 28-32 inches apart for best results
  • Produces pink flowers midsummer
  • Maintains chartreuse-yellow foliage spring through hard frost, evergreen where winters are mild
  • Great for borders, containers, landscapes, edging, mass planting, as a focal point
  • Attracts bees, butterflies and hummingbirds
  • Native to North America, salt tolerant, long blooming, fall and winter interest

Care: Trim back tattered foliage in early spring. Fertilize with Proven Winners® Continuous Release Fertilizer in the spring.
